
Green tea scented with jasmine flowers, from a small farm in Jiangxi province, located at more than two thousand meters of altitude.
-
- Organic jasmine green tea leaves*. *Fairtrade Certified. Contains 100% of Fairtrade Certified ingredients by dry weight.